Sales Order Invoice Dispute Resolution
Effectively managing order account dispute process is crucial for maintaining healthy customer relationships and minimizing financial losses. When a customer questions the accuracy or validity of an invoice, a structured approach to settlement is paramount. This often involves a thorough investigation of the original request, including verifying pricing, quantities, and any applicable discounts. A dedicated team or individual, perhaps within the credit department, should be assigned to handle these challenges, documenting all communication and findings meticulously. Prompt response and transparent communication with the customer are vital to de-escalate the situation and demonstrate a commitment to justness. Ultimately, a well-defined billing disagreement policy can streamline the process and improve customer satisfaction, even in challenging circumstances. Consider implementing a tiered approach - beginning with a basic review and escalating to management if necessary - to ensure comprehensive assessment and efficient resolution.
